Lockheed Martin X-33 Advanced Technology Demonstrator Spaceplane Family

The Lockheed Martin X-33 was a half-scale, uncrewed spaceplane demonstrator developed under NASA’s Reusable Launch Vehicle program to test a lifting-body configuration, linear aerospike propulsion, metallic thermal protection, and composite cryogenic tanks. It was designed to launch vertically, fly a suborbital trajectory, and land horizontally like an aircraft, but NASA ended funding in 2001 after composite-tank problems and the vehicle never flew.
